介绍
Shadowsocks-rust是一个基于Rust语言开发的安全代理工具,它可以帮助您在互联网上浏览和访问被封锁的网站。本文将向您介绍如何安装和配置shadowsocks-rust。
步骤
以下是在不同操作系统上安装shadowsocks-rust的步骤。
Windows
- 下载shadowsocks-rust的最新版本安装包。
- 双击安装包并按照安装向导的指示完成安装。
- 安装完成后,打开shadowsocks-rust客户端。
- 在客户端中,输入您的服务器地址、端口号、密码和加密方式。
- 单击连接按钮,连接到服务器。
macOS
- 打开终端应用程序。
- 使用Homebrew包管理器安装shadowsocks-rust。
- 运行命令
brew install shadowsocks-rust
。
- 运行命令
- 安装完成后,运行命令
sslocal -s 服务器地址 -p 端口号 -k 密码 -m 加密方式
。 - 连接成功后,您可以在浏览器或其他应用程序中使用代理服务器。
Linux
- 打开终端。
- 使用包管理器安装shadowsocks-rust。
- 对于Debian/Ubuntu系统,运行命令
sudo apt-get install shadowsocks-rust
。 - 对于Fedora系统,运行命令
sudo dnf install shadowsocks-rust
。 - 对于Arch Linux系统,运行命令
sudo pacman -S shadowsocks-rust
。
- 对于Debian/Ubuntu系统,运行命令
- 安装完成后,运行命令
sslocal -s 服务器地址 -p 端口号 -k 密码 -m 加密方式
。 - 连接成功后,您可以在浏览器或其他应用程序中使用代理服务器。
常见问题
如何解决连接问题?
- 确保您的服务器地址、端口号、密码和加密方式正确。
- 检查您的网络连接是否正常。
- 尝试更换服务器地址和端口号。
如何更改配置文件?
- 在Windows上,您可以编辑shadowsocks-rust客户端的配置文件。
- 在macOS和Linux上,您可以编辑
/etc/shadowsocks-rust/config.json
文件来更改配置。
如何卸载shadowsocks-rust?
- 在Windows上,您可以通过控制面板的程序和功能部分卸载shadowsocks-rust。
- 在macOS上,您可以使用Homebrew包管理器卸载shadowsocks-rust。
- 运行命令
brew uninstall shadowsocks-rust
。
- 运行命令
- 在Linux上,您可以使用包管理器卸载shadowsocks-rust。
结论
通过本文,您已经学会了如何安装和配置shadowsocks-rust。现在,您可以安全地浏览互联网并访问被封锁的网站。如果您遇到任何问题,请参考常见问题解答部分或查阅官方文档。
正文完